Lomax, Kenneth Mitchell was born on November 4, 1947 in Wilmington, Delaware, United States. Son of Ernest S. and Martha W. (Mitchell) Lomax.
Bachelor of Science in Chemical Engineering, Lafayette College, Easton, Pennsylvania, 1969; Master of Science in Entomology, U Delaware, Newark, 1971; Doctor of Philosophy in Agricultural Engineering, University Maryland., College Park, 1976.
Assistant professor Horn Point Environmental laboratories, U. Maryland., Cambridge, 1976-1980; assistant professor agricultural engineering, U. Delaware, Newark, 1980-1985; associate professor agricultural engineering, U. Delaware, Newark, since 1985. President faculty senate U. Delaware, 1992-1993.
Member American Society Agricultural Engineers (associate), American Mushroom Institute (director 1987-1990).
Married Nancy R. Beltz, October 16,1971.
